About the role

Patient Care Technicians (PCTs) work under the supervision of nurses to provide direct patient care in the Cardiac Telemetry Unit. PCTs assist with monitoring vital signs, mobility support, hygiene, specimen collection, and reporting changes in patient condition to ensure safe and effective care.

Responsibilities

  • Monitor and record vital signs such as temperature, heartbeat, and breathing.
  • Assist patients with mobility, dressing, eating, hygiene, and weighing.
  • Collect patient samples, including urine.
  • Report any changes in a patient’s condition to the nurse.
  • Assist with patient walks and other care-related tasks as directed.
  • Support unit operations by helping with paperwork and administrative tasks to maintain smooth hospital functioning.
